The Mechanics of Alarm Response
When your GE Home Security system detects an intrusion, it sends a signal to the central monitoring station. This signal typically includes information about the type of sensor triggered and the location within your home. Upon receiving this signal, the monitoring center's software identifies your account and the pre-determined emergency contact list and protocols. The first step is usually an automated or manual attempt to contact you via phone. This is the call answering phase. The goal is to quickly determine if the alarm is a genuine emergency or a false alarm. If they cannot reach you, or if you confirm a real emergency, they will proceed to dispatch the appropriate authorities – police, fire department, or medical services.

Key Features to Look For in a Monitoring Partner
When partnering with a monitoring service for your GE Home Security system, prioritize these features:
- UL Certification: Ensures the monitoring center meets rigorous industry standards for reliability and performance.
- Redundant Communication Pathways: The ability to communicate with your system via multiple methods (e.g., landline, cellular, internet) provides a backup in case one pathway fails.
- Response Time Guarantees: Some providers offer guarantees on their average response times.
- Customer Reviews and Reputation: Researching customer feedback can provide valuable insights into the service quality.
- Contract Terms and Pricing Transparency: Understand the contract length, cancellation policies, and all associated fees.

Ensuring Your GE System Stays Connected
If you have an existing GE Home Security system, it's crucial to stay informed about its support status and the capabilities of your current monitoring service. Regular system testing is also recommended to ensure all components are functioning correctly and that communication pathways are clear. If your system relies on older communication methods like landlines, consider upgrading to cellular or broadband communication for enhanced reliability.
